The San Francisco Bay Area is the world center of technology. So it makes sense that it hosts the first pizzeria run entirely by people who are deaf but still can communicate with the outside world as though their hearing is perfect. The pizzeria uses a “video relay service”. This service listens to what you say and translates to an iPad that’s watched by the restaurant’s staff. Then the service speaks the staff’s response back to you
